The hoops community has been considering the Golden State Warriors superstar Stephen Curry as a generational talent ever since his rookie season. In the span of 14 seasons, Curry has signed various multi-million dollar deals through endorsements. Moreover, the deals always got bigger and better, as he grew into a superstar for the Warriors. Additionally, Curry recently upgraded his deal with a Billion dollar company.
The Chef has multiple brand deals with companies like Rakuten, Chase, FTX, Infiniti motor company, and many more. However, it’s always the sneaker deal that will intrigue a basketball fan. Just like Michael Jordan found his home with Nike, Curry laced up with Under Armour. It wouldn’t be an exaggeration to mention that Under Armour attained global popularity after its relationship with the Dubs superstar in 2013.

After successfully completing a decade-long journey with Under Armour, Stephen Curry recently signed a deal to further extend his contract. According to The Athletic, this lucrative deal could become a potential lifetime deal for the superstar. Along with the deal, the company ensured a long-time partnership with Curry by making him the president of the Curry brand. The Curry brand has launched 10 signature shoes till now.
Under Armour and Steph Curry have announced a new "long-term partnership." It will also make Steph Curry president of UA's Curry Brand, and increase his input to golf, women, youth, and sportstyle, and he'll take on an advisor role to expand UA's roster of athletes.
— Mike Vorkunov (@MikeVorkunov) March 30, 2023
Moreover, the company added that the position will enable Curry to “drive athlete insights, product development, and strategic business and marketing endeavors.”

In response to the deal, Curry said, “Belief is a big part of who I am on and off the court.I believe in Curry Brand and Under Armour, the team now in place, and what we’re doing together. We share a vision for a big future ahead.” This announcement came a year after Curry disclosed the worth of his deal to Rolling Stone, which is $1 Billion.
Nike and NBA superstars
The notable sneaker contracts of NBA superstars have always been Nike. The legendary Air Jordan stands tall as proof, along with LeBron James’ signature shoes. Similarly, Curry also began his NBA journey with Nike, but things took a turn and he decided not to renew his deal for a weird reason. Ever since, he has been a loyal ally of Under Armour.
